Output 51b95d41e9dbd00034251da007a3a7275283b6e2d4bdc6ea2a9747ae86a17095:41

value
664916
script pubkey
OP_0 OP_PUSHBYTES_20 e2ecd1a085a720ef2e6da650426402d362750674
address
bc1qutkdrgy95usw7tnd5egyyeqz6d382pn599lvvj
transaction
51b95d41e9dbd00034251da007a3a7275283b6e2d4bdc6ea2a9747ae86a17095
spent
true